  • The correlation between black hole mass and galaxy stellar velocity dispersion gives an important clue on the black hole growth and galaxy evolution. In the case of AGN, however, it is extremely difficult to measure stellar velocity dispersions in the optical spectra since AGN continuum dilutes stellar absorption features. In contrast, stellar velocity dispersions of active galaxies can be measured in the near-IR, where AGN-to-star flux ratio is much smaller, particularly with the laser-guide-star adaptive optics. However, it is crucial to test whether the stellar velocity dispersion measured from the near-IR spectra is consistent with that measured from the optical spectra. Using the TripleSpec at the Palomar 5-m Telescope, we obtained high quality spectra ranging from 1 to 2.4 micron for a sample of 35 nearby galaxies, for which dynamical black hole masses and optical stellar velocity dispersion measurements are available, in order to calibrate the stellar velocity dispersion in the near-IR. In this poster, we present the initial results based on 10 galaxies, with the stellar velocity dispersion measured in the H-band.

  • Conditional sampling techniques are utilized to investigate the relation between the wall skin-friction and stream wise velocity fluctuations in a turbulent boundary layer. Conditionally averaged results using a peak detection and the VITA (variable-interval time-averaging) technique show that a high skin friction is associated with high frequency components of the wall skin-friction fluctuations. The conditionally averaged wall skin-friction fluctuations obtained by using the VITA technique have a positively-skewed characteristics compared with the conditionally averaged stream wise velocity fluctuations. It is confirmed that there exists a phase shift between the wall skin-friction and stream wise velocity fluctuations, which was also found from the long-time averaged space-time correlations. The amount of phase shift between the wall skin-friction and stream wise velocity fluctuations is the same as that from the long-time averaged space-time correlations and does not change despite the variation of the detection threshold.

  • 본 연구의 목적은 연약점토층에 성토하는 경우 하중속도에 따른 수평변위거동을 모형실험을 이용하여 분석하고자 하는 것이다. 모형실험은 연약점토층의 두께와 하중속도를 고려한 7가지 경우로 구성되어있으며, 모형실험의 결과로부터 지반변위 거동과 재하속도와의 관계를 규명하였다. 연약토의 두께와 재하속도에 변화를 주어 모형실험을 실시한 결과, 재하속도가 작은 경우에는 재하판 부근의 1차원 연직 아래방향의 움직임이 분명하게 발생하였으며, 지표면 융기량은 작게 발생되었다. 재하속도가 큰 경우에는 재하판 끝의 지반변위는 측방변위가 크게 나타나고 지표면 융기량도 크게 발생하였다. 현장적용성을 확인하기 위하여 지표면 변위가 관측된 3가지 사례에 대하여 비교 검토한 결과 고함수비 점토지반에서 실측값과 계산 값이 비교적 잘 일치하였고, 지표면 융기영역과 융기량 등의 변위를 예측할 수 있다는 것을 알았다.

  • This paper reports a filtered velocity feedback(FVF) controller, which is an alternative to direct velocity feedback(DVFB) controller. The instability problems due to high frequency response under DVFB can be alleviated by the suggested FVF controller. The FVF controller is designed to filter out the unstable high frequency response. The FVF controller and the dynamics of clamped beams under forces and moments are first formulated. The effects of the design parameters(cut-off frequency, gain, and damping ratio) on the stability and the performance are then investigated. The cut-off frequency should be selected not to affect the system stability. The magnitude of the open loop transfer function(OLTF) at the cut-off frequency should be small. As increasing the gain of the FVF controller, the magnitude of the OLTF is increased, so that the closed loop response can be reduced more. The enhancement of the OLTF at the cut-off frequency is reduced but the phase behavior around the cut-off frequency is distorted, as the damping ratio is increased. The control performance is finally estimated for the clamped beam. More than 10 dB reductions in velocity response can be achieved at the modal frequencies from the first to eighth modes.

  • The influences of mineral content and porosity on ultrasonic wave velocity were assessed for ten hornfelsic rocks collected from southern and western parts of the city of Hamedan, western Iran. Selected rock samples were subjected to mineralogical, physical, and index laboratory tests. The tested rocks contain quartz, feldspar, biotite, muscovite, garnet, sillimanite, kyanite, staurolite, graphite and other fine grained cryptocrystalline matrix materials. The values of dry unit weight of the rocks were high, but the values of porosity and water absorption were low. In the rocks, the values of dry unit weight are related to the presence of dense minerals such as garnet so not affected by porosity. The statistical relationships between mineral content, porosity and ultrasonic wave velocity indicated that the porosity is the most important factor influencing ultrasonic wave velocity of the studied rocks. The values of P-wave velocity of the rocks range from moderate to very high. Empirical equations, relevant to different parameters of the rocks, were proposed to determine the rocks' essential characteristics such as primary and secondary wave velocities. Quality indexes (IQ) of the studied samples were determined based on P-wave velocities of them and their composing minerals and the samples were classified as non-fissured to moderately fissured rocks. Also, all tested samples are classified as slightly fissured rocks according to the ratio of S-wave to P-wave velocities.

  • 하천을 횡단하는 구조물들은 흐름을 변화시킬 뿐 아니라, 산지 및 중소하천에서 유송잡물로 인한 수위 상승의 원인을 제공하기도 한다. 이번 연구에서는 유속 및 경사 등의 하천특성인자와 교각의 영향으로 변화되는 흐름을 2차원 모형으로 분석하였다. 또한 강우로 인해 변화된 유량이 흐름에 미치는 영향도 비교하였다. 하도내의 유속은 SMS (Surface water Modeling System) 및 RMA2 모형을 통해서 분석할 수 있었으며, 경사가 크고, 하도의 폭이 좁은 구간에서 비교적 유속이 큰 것으로 나타났다. 또한 교각 주변에서는 교각과 교각 사이의 중심부에서 유속이 가장 크게 나타났다. 강우로 인해 증가된 유량은 유속을 증가시키고 흐름 분포를 현저하게 변화시키는 것을 확인할 수 있었다.

  • PURPOSE: We investigated the influence of heel insole and visual control on body sway index with high-heeled shoes. METHODS: The subjects of this study were 61 healthy students. None of the participants had any orthopedic or neurologic alterations. C90 area, C90 angle, trace length, sway average velocity were measured using a force plate by BT4. The variables were measured both with insole and without insole when wearing high-heeled shoes under the conditions of eyes open and eyes closed. The collected data were analyzed using the Kolmogorov-Smirnov test and paired t-test. RESULTS: When wearing high-heeled shoes with insole under the conditions of eyes open, trace length, C90 area, velocity were significantly more decreased than without insole (p<.01). When wearing high-heeled shoes with insole under the conditions of eyes closed, only C90 area was significantly more decreased than without insole (p<.05). When wearing high-heeled shoes with insole under the conditions of eyes open, trace length, C90 area, velocity were significantly more decreased than under the conditions of eyes closed (p<.01). CONCLUSION: The present study demonstrates that the use of high-heeled shoes with insole supported from heel to midfoot more increased static balance than without insole under the conditions of eyes open.

  • Recently, it is being studied on the high strength concrete in many laboratories and being applied to the construction field actually. But non-destruction testing equation that to be proposed about normal strength concrete in Japan has been using because the systematic study results for the estimation of compressive strength of high strength concrete do nit exist. So it is essential to suggest the non-destruction testing equation for the estimation of compressive strength of high strength concrete. This is an experimental study to analyze and investigate the non-destruction testing equation for the estimation of compressive strength of high strength concrete. The results are as follows; The relation between rebound number, pulse velocity and compressive strength of high strength concrete have lower coefficient than combined method of rebound number and pulse velocity. Also new non-destructive testing equation for the estimation on the compressive strength of high strength concrete was suggested in this study, and it is considered that these equations have possibility to be applied in domestic construction field.

  • Passenger safety is fundamental factor in automobile. Among much equipment for passenger safety, the air bag system is the most fundamental and effective device. Beside of the front air bag system which installed on most of all automobiles, a curtain-type air bag is increasingly adapted in deluxe cars fur protecting passengers from the danger of side clash. Curtain type airbag system consists of inflator housing, fill hose, curtain airbag. Inflator housing is a main part of the curtain-type air bag system for supplying high-pressure gases to deploy the air bag-curtain. Fill hose is a passageway to carry the gases from inflator housing to each part of curtain airbag. Therefore, it is very important to design the vent holes of fill hose for good performance of airbag deployment. But, the flow information from vent holes of fill hose is very limited. In this study, we measured instantaneous velocity fields of a high-speed flow ejecting from the vent holes of fill hose using a dynamic PIV system. From the velocity Held data measured at a high frame-rate, we evaluated the variation of the mass flow rate with time. From the instantaneous velocity fields of flow ejecting from the vent holes in the initial stage, we can see a flow pattern of wavy motion and fluctuation. The flow ejecting from the vent holes was found to have very high velocity fluctuations and the maximum velocity was about 480m/s at 4-vent hole region. From the mass flow rate with time, the accumulated flow of 4-vent hole has occupied about 70% of total flow rate.
